Solution Overview
Problem
Current drone technologies lack an effective method to capture and safely remove intruding drones, especially in sensitive areas where they may pose a hazard or be used for surveillance, requiring a solution to neutralize potential threats without causing harm.
Innovation Solution
A drone-catcher system equipped with a net-launcher mounted on a gimbal, allowing independent aiming and attachment to a hunter drone, which can capture and tow away intruding drones using a cable, enabling autonomous or remote operation and integration with larger defensive systems.
Engineering Contradictions & Design Principles
Engineering Contradiction Analysis
1Ease of operation
If a net-launcher is mounted directly to the hunter drone frame, then the structure is simple, but the net launcher cannot be aimed independently of drone movement
Solution Approach 1:
The net launcher is mounted on a gimbal mechanism that provides dynamic, multi-axis movement capability. This allows the net launcher to be aimed independently of the drone's flight orientation, enabling precise targeting while the drone moves through the air. The gimbal's dynamic adjustment capability resolves the contradiction by decoupling the aiming function from the drone's rigid frame.
2Extent of automation
If the hunter drone carries all sensing and control hardware, then it can operate autonomously, but the hardware requirements and weight increase
Solution Approach 1:
The system extracts certain sensing and control functions from the hunter drone and relocates them to ground-based or remotely located sensing systems. These external systems relay information about intruding drone position and trajectory to the hunter drone, reducing the hardware burden on the moving drone while maintaining autonomous or semi-autonomous operation capability.
3Adaptability or versatility
If the net is launched without a cable connection, then the launch mechanism is simpler, but the captured drone cannot be towed or carried away
Solution Approach 1:
A cable acts as an intermediary element connecting the net launcher to the captured drone. This cable enables the hunter drone to tow or carry away the captured intruding drone to a safe or protected area, providing versatile disposal capability while adding only moderate complexity to the launch system.

A drone includes a plurality of rotors disposed at and around a base and operable to fly and steer the drone. At least one net launcher is disposed at the base and is operable to launch a net toward a target object. A control is responsive to a signal indicative of a detected target object, and the control, responsive to such a signal, is operable to aim the net launcher toward the target object and to launch the net toward the target object.
